0 votes

Moto X rooting - ROM ne démarre pas, mais j'ai Safestrap

Je me trouve dans une situation curieuse. Je n'ai pas de ROM fonctionnelle sur mon Moto X, mais je peux démarrer avec Safestrap, et de là fastboot. Si je pouvais mettre une ROM sur l'appareil, je pourrais le flasher avec Safestrap, mais je ne trouve pas le moyen de le faire.

La fonction 'adb sideload' de Safestrap/TWRP fonctionne, mais la seule ROM safestrapable que j'ai est 4.4.2, et mon appareil n'a pas le noyau. J'ai essayé de sideloader la version stock 4.2.2, mais elle ne s'installe pas, une fois chargée sur l'appareil.

Fastboot reconnaît l'appareil, mais en essayant de flasher quoi que ce soit, ou de faire 'fastboot boot', on obtient 'permission denied' (autorisation refusée) ou 'command restricted' (commande restreinte).

Je peux exécuter des commandes sur l'appareil à partir de Safestrap, donc en théorie j'ai un système d'exploitation Linux qui fonctionne, même s'il est paralysé. Mais je n'arrive pas à obtenir des fichiers dessus. Vous avez de l'aide ?

0 votes

Je ne connais pas safestrap, mais j'ai utilisé twrp pour Rooter mon appareil. Avez-vous accès à l'option d'installation à partir d'un fichier zip ?

0 votes

@Colin - oui, mais je n'avais aucun moyen d'obtenir le zip sur l'appareil. Finalement résolu, voir ma propre réponse.

0voto

Chris Roberts Points 7543

Extrait de l'OP :

OK, j'ai réussi à résoudre ce problème. Je ne peux pas répondre à ma propre question pendant 8 heures, après quoi j'aurai oublié. Si un mod peut marquer cette question comme répondue, merci de le faire.

Fastboot vous permettra d'installer signé apparemment, l'astuce consiste donc à utiliser l'une d'entre elles.

Marche à suivre pour résoudre le problème :

  • Téléchargement d'une copie de la ROM concernée à partir de aquí .

  • Dézippé. Je ne pouvais pas me contenter d'utiliser fastboot update parce que fastboot s'attend à ce que les ROMs contiennent certains fichiers d'information ( android-info.txt y android-product.txt ), ce qui n'est pas le cas des archives susmentionnées.

  • Poussez chacun des fichiers à l'aide des commandes suivantes. mfastboot est le fastboot spécifique à Motorola, que j'ai trouvé aquí . Cette archive contient des versions pour Linux, Mac, et Windows, ce qui est bien (Darwin == Mac.) Je suis assez confiant que vous pouvez l'utiliser à la place de fastboot partout ci-dessous. Assurez-vous d'utiliser le bon code transporteur et la bonne ROM ! J'ai Verizon ( vzw ).

    fastboot oem fb_mode_set fastboot flash partition gpt.bin fastboot flash motoboot motoboot.img fastboot flash logo logo.bin fastboot flash boot boot.img fastboot flash recovery recovery.img mfastboot flash system system.img fastboot flash modem NON-HLOS.bin fastboot erase modemst1 fastboot erase modemst2 fastboot flash fsg fsg.mbn fastboot erase cache fastboot erase userdata fastboot erase customize fastboot erase clogo fastboot oem config carrier vzw fastboot oem fb_mode_clear

  • C'est fait ! À ce stade, j'ai redémarré et c'était exactement comme avant.

androidalle.com

AndroidAlle est une communauté de androiders où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X